Shambush! have an epic back catalogue of creative events and performances. Scroll through to see what we’ve been up to…

We are internationally known for The Ultimate Kate Bush Experience, which led to the creation of The Most Wuthering Heights Day Ever, and over the years we have brought our brand of overzealous humour to many venues, festivals, private events and club nights, including Latitude, Glastonbury, Brighton Dome, Playgroup and Brighton Fringe. Shambush! favourites include Carnivaloos, The Shambulance!, Crying Brides (our Royal Wedding brainchild), Happy Housewives, The Theme park Experience and Santa’s Grotty Grotto, all served up with our very special shambolic and cynical slant

As well performance, we also run a variety of cross-artform workshops and events, in the past we’ve showcased a variety of issues, including the environment, the Space Race, Homelessness and community. We believe in championing diversity, education and high quality art. Passionate about the communities we interact with, we’re excited to bring our ethos of good humour and fun to spark creative excitement, participation and engagement with the issues we highlight
